Lawn Herbicide Treatment in Ventura County, CA
Lawn herbicide treatment services involve the targeted application of herbicides to control and eliminate unwanted weeds in residential lawns. These treatments are suitable for addressing common weeds such as dandelions, clover, thistle, and other invasive plants that can compete with grass for nutrients and water. Property owners often request this service when seeking to improve the overall health and appearance of their lawns, creating a more uniform and lush green space. It’s important to understand the types of weeds present, the timing of application, and any specific lawn care considerations before requesting herbicide treatments.
Homeowners should be aware that herbicide treatments are most effective when performed during specific growth stages of weeds and under suitable weather conditions. Proper identification of weeds helps determine the appropriate herbicide and application method. Additionally, property owners may want to consider the safety of pets and children, as well as any existing lawn treatments or landscaping features, to ensure the application aligns with their property’s needs. Common Lawn Herbicide Treatment Jobs
Lawn Herbicide Treatment - targeted application to control broadleaf weeds and unwanted plants.
Weed prevention - treatments designed to reduce weed growth throughout the season.
Selective weed control - products that target specific weeds without harming grass.
Pre-emergent herbicide - applied early to prevent weed seeds from germinating.
Post-emergent herbicide - used to eliminate existing weeds and invasive plants.
Property maintenance - regular treatments to keep lawns healthy and weed-free.
Lawn Herbicide Treatment Questions
What types of weeds can herbicide treatments control? Herbicide treatments typically target common lawn weeds such as dandelions, clover, and crabgrass to improve the overall appearance of the yard.
When is the best time to apply herbicide treatments? The optimal time for application is during active weed growth periods, usually in spring and early summer, for effective results.
Are herbicide treatments safe for pets and children? Herbicide products are formulated to minimize risks, but it’s advisable to keep pets and children away from treated areas until the product has dried or as recommended.
What maintenance is needed after herbicide treatment? Property owners should avoid mowing or watering the lawn immediately after treatment to allow the herbicide to work effectively.
